# How to Achieve Financial Literacy Through Podcasts

In today’s fast-paced world, achieving financial literacy has become more crucial than ever. With the ever-evolving financial landscape, keeping up with the latest trends, tips, and strategies can seem overwhelming. However, one accessible and increasingly popular way to stay informed and educated is through podcasts. Podcasts have revolutionized the way we consume information, providing a convenient and engaging platform to learn about personal finance, investment strategies, and economic trends. This article explores how you can achieve financial literacy by tapping into the wealth of knowledge offered by financial podcasts.

## Discover Financial Podcasts That Resonate with You

The first step towards enhancing your financial literacy through podcasts is to find shows that resonate with your financial goals and interests. Whether you’re a beginner looking to understand the basics of budgeting and saving or an experienced investor seeking insights on the stock market and real estate investments, there’s a podcast out there for you. Popular financial podcasts cover a range of topics, including personal finance, financial independence, investment strategies, and economic analysis. By subscribing to a variety of shows, you can gain a well-rounded understanding of financial concepts and stay updated on the latest trends.

## Implementing What You Learn

Listening to financial podcasts is one thing, but applying the knowledge is where the real transformation occurs. As you explore various financial podcasts, take notes on actionable advice, strategies, and tips that you can implement in your own financial journey. Whether it’s adjusting your budget, diversifying your investment portfolio, or exploring new income streams, applying what you learn from these podcasts can have a profound impact on your financial health.

## Stay Consistent and Explore New Perspectives

Achieving financial literacy is not a one-time event but a continuous process. Consistently listening to financial podcasts can keep you motivated and informed. Moreover, exploring podcasts that offer different perspectives on finance can broaden your understanding and encourage critical thinking. Whether it’s listening to financial experts, economists, or ordinary people sharing their financial journeys, diversifying your podcast playlist can enrich your learning experience.
